“2h4g”通常指的是云服务器的配置:2核CPU、4GB内存。这种配置的服务器可以安装多种操作系统,具体选择取决于你的使用场景、技术栈和偏好。以下是常见的系统选择及适用场景:
一、常见可选操作系统
1. Linux 系统(推荐大多数场景)
- Ubuntu(如 20.04 LTS / 22.04 LTS)
- 优点:社区活跃、软件包丰富、适合新手和开发者。
- 适合:Web服务、开发环境、Docker、Python/Node.js应用等。
- CentOS / Rocky Linux / AlmaLinux(RHEL系)
- 优点:稳定、企业级支持,适合生产环境。
- 注意:CentOS 8 已停止维护,建议用 Rocky 或 Alma。
- Debian
- 优点:稳定、轻量,适合长期运行的服务。
- CentOS Stream / Fedora
- 更前沿,但稳定性略低,适合测试或学习。
2. Windows Server
- 如:Windows Server 2019 / 2022
- 优点:支持 .NET、IIS、SQL Server、远程桌面等。
- 缺点:占用资源较多(2核4G勉强可用)、授权费用高。
- 适合:运行 ASP.NET 应用、需要图形化操作的场景。
二、如何选择?
| 使用场景 | 推荐系统 |
|---|---|
| 搭建网站(Nginx/Apache + PHP/Node.js) | Ubuntu / Debian |
| 运行 Python/Django/Flask | Ubuntu |
| 部署 Docker / Kubernetes 节点 | Ubuntu / CentOS |
| Java 后端(Spring Boot) | CentOS / Ubuntu |
| .NET Framework / ASP.NET 应用 | Windows Server |
| 学习 Linux / 运维 | CentOS / Rocky Linux |
| 搭建个人博客(如 WordPress) | Ubuntu(+ LAMP/LEMP) |
三、2核4G够用吗?
- 够用,适合:
- 中小型网站(日访问几千~几万)
- 开发测试环境
- 博客、论坛、API服务
- 建议搭配:
- Nginx/Apache + MySQL/MariaDB + 应用服务
- 合理优化内存使用(如启用 swap、调整 JVM 参数)
四、云服务商推荐系统镜像
主流云平台(阿里云、腾讯云、华为云、AWS、阿里云等)都提供一键安装的系统镜像:
- 推荐选择:Ubuntu 22.04 64位 或 CentOS 7.x / Rocky Linux 8+
- 支持 SSH 登录、自动化部署,便于管理。
✅ 总结建议:
如果你是初学者或运行 Web 服务,首选 Ubuntu 20.04/22.04 LTS;
如果是企业级应用或需要稳定性,选 Rocky Linux 或 Debian;
只有在必须使用 Windows 软件时才选 Windows Server。
需要我根据你的具体用途(比如建站、跑数据库、做开发等)进一步推荐吗?
CLOUD云知道